Dans cet article, nous allons apprendre à installer Plone 5.2.1 sur Ubuntu 18.04.
Une solution de gestion de contenu puissante et flexible, facile à installer, à utiliser et à étendre. Plone permet à des personnes non techniques de créer et de maintenir des informations pour un site Web public ou un intranet en utilisant uniquement un navigateur Web. Plone est facile à comprendre et à utiliser - permettant aux utilisateurs d'être productifs en seulement une demi-heure - tout en offrant une multitude de modules complémentaires et d'extensibilité développés par la communauté pour continuer à répondre à vos besoins pour les années à venir. Mélanger la créativité et la vitesse de l'open source avec un back-end Python technologiquement avancé, Plone offre une sécurité supérieure sans sacrifier la puissance ou l'extensibilité.
Conditions préalables:
- Serveur dédié ou KVM VPS avec Ubuntu 18.04 installé.
- Accéder au serveur via SSH avec l'utilisateur root
1. Maintenez le serveur à jour :
# apt-get update -y && apt-get upgrade -y
Redémarrez le serveur pour refléter les mises à jour
# reboot
Après le redémarrage, accédez au serveur via SSH.
2. Installer les dépendances
Ensuite, installez les dépendances requises à l'aide de la commande suivante :
# apt-get install build-essential gcc libjpeg-dev wget readline-common libssl-dev libxml2-dev libxslt1-dev python2.7 python-dev python-btrees -y
3. Téléchargez Plone 5.2.1 depuis Launchpad
Nous devons télécharger Plone depuis https://launchpad.net/plone et l'extraire dans le répertoire /tmp afin qu'il le supprime automatiquement après quelques jours. Utilisez les commandes suivantes
# cd /tmp
# wget https://launchpad.net/plone/5.2/5.2.1/+download/Plone-5.2.1-UnifiedInstaller-r3.tgz
Extrayez-le en utilisant la commande suivante
# tar -xvzf Plone-5.2.1-UnifiedInstaller-r3.tgz
4. Installer Plone 5.2.1
Changez d'abord le répertoire de travail actuel en répertoire extrait de Plone 5.2.1 et exécutez le script d'installation pour installer Plone 5.2.1 comme indiqué ci-dessous
# cd Plone-5.2.1-UnifiedInstaller-r3/
Maintenant, exécutez install.sh avec quelques options comme indiqué ci-dessous
# ./install.sh standalone --target='/opt/plone' --with-python=/usr/bin/python2.7 --password='password'
- target - définit le répertoire cible où Plone s'installe.
- with-python - mentionnez python bin path pour créer un environnement virtuel.
- mot de passe - définissez le mot de passe administrateur. Il sera utilisé lors de l'accès au panneau de configuration après son installation.
Vous obtiendrez des informations complètes sur l'installation comme indiqué dans l'image suivante
Maintenant, démarrez le service Plone en utilisant la commande suivante
# /opt/plone/zinstance/bin/plonectl start
Une fois le démarrage réussi, vous obtiendrez le pid du service.
Accédez au Plone 5.2.1 accédez-y via le navigateur Web. Ouvrez votre navigateur Web et tapez l'URL http://your-server-ip:8080, vous serez redirigé vers la page.
Maintenant, cliquez sur le bouton Créer un nouveau site Plone. Maintenant, fournissez votre nom d'utilisateur et mot de passe administrateur (nom d'utilisateur : admin, mot de passe : mot de passe), puis cliquez sur le bouton Connexion.
Ça y est, nous avons appris avec succès à installer Plone 5.2.1 sur Ubuntu 18.04.